A theatrical troupe from the west end of London loses its leading lady when she goes off to marry a rich young man from the other side of town. The rest of the play deals with the budding romance and trials and tribulations of their love, as well as the changing face of late-19th-century theatre.
Released Apr 27, 1928
Runtime 1h 10min
Genre Drama, Comedy
Actor Norma Shearer, Owen Moore, Gwen Lee
Director Sidney Franklin
Production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er
